Flyback converter design matlab download

This model shows how a flyback converter can stepup a 5v dc source into a 15v dc regulated supply. Introduction switchedmode converters are nonlinear variablestructure systems 1,2. Spice simulation and modeling of dcdc flyback converter. I have simulated the same system using plecs and simscapesimulink and got the correct answer. The flyback converters single primary switch and output rectifier provide a cost effective solution for a single output.

The model can be used to size the transformer inductance and smoothing capacitor values, as well as to design the feedback controller gains and switching. An email with the download url will be sent to your email address. Mps provides mosfet integrated flyback converters to simplify circuit design for 30w and below applications, and also provides flyback controller solutions for higher power applications. The theoretical transfer function of the buck boost converter is. All smps design must begin by assessing and determining the system specifications. Designing boost inductors for power factor correction pfc 21. Flyback converter file exchange matlab central mathworks. Threeminute flyback converter design and calculations duration. Pdf analyzes of flyback dcdc converter for submodule level. Types of snubber circuits design of snubber for flyback. I have created a flyback converter model using simpowersystems in simulink matlab.

The flyback converters are similar to the booster converters in architecture and performance. I am trying to simulate with advanced design system ads a multiple output one primary winding, three secondary windings flyback converter see the image. The model demonstrates the converter characteristics both in continuous and discontinuous mode. Pdf analyzes of flyback dcdc converter for submodule. Using flyback transformers is a costeffective option for low to medium power requirements, typically ranging below 150w. In this study, analyzes and power circuit design of a flyback converter for continuous conduction mode ccm is carried out firstly. But i cannot find a component in ads library to do that.

A flyback converter has the following circuit parameters. The flyback converter uses a twoloop control scheme. To simplify circuit analysis, we can convert the flyback circuit to a basic buckboost converter configuration. One trend that shows no size of ending is the move to smaller personal electronic devices. But with my simpowersystems model, it always gives me the wrong answer here is a link to the model. Based on your location, we recommend that you select. Hons, university of toronto, canada 1994 submitted to the department of electrical engineering and computer science in partial fulfillment of the requirements for the degree of master of science in electrical engineering and computer science at the.

The flyback converter is a buckboost converter with isolation between its input and output. Detailed analysis has been done to investigate the benefits of interleaved flyback converter compared to the conventional interleaved boost converter. The main advantages of the flyback circuit are cost, simplicity and the ease of adding multiple outputs. Flyback transformer design is a somewhat iterative. The inductor used in the buckboost configuration is replaced by a transformer for isolation and storing energy before sending to the output via the output capacitor. This video shows the dc dc converter flyback configuration theory with matlab simulation in a simple way for beginners in matlab. Leakage inductance is ignored because the model is intended for controller design and circuit level simulation rather than simulating the parasitic effects of components. The theoretical transfer function of the flyback converter is. Design methodology and calculations for components value selection are presented. It has a peak efficiency of over 93% and a power density of 18win 3. Design and simulation of flyback converter in matlab using pid.

I have created a flyback converter model using simpowersystems in simulinkmatlab. The main switches are present in the each phase of the flyback converteralong with clamp citcuit, transformer and diodes. Designing a wide input range dcm flyback converter using the. Design guide for offline fixed frequency dcm flyback. Matlab circuit for flyback converter download scientific diagram. Matlab simulink projects,mupad, matlab pid controller projects, matlab fuzzy logic projects, matlab image processing projects. Download scientific diagram matlab circuit for flyback converter from publication. For an offline flyback converter, it is best to set the crossover frequency between 800hz and 3khz under the condition of low line and full load where switching frequency is 65khz. Multiple output flyback converter simulation in advanced. This method has the combination of uncontrolled diode rectifier with capacitor filter and then dc to dc converter topology which here is flyback topology used. The flyback converter is used mostly in applications of high output voltage at relatively low power. Free downloaddesign example for pwm flyback converter. Design guide for offline fixed frequency dcm flyback converter.

Up to half the switching frequency, the dynamics of a switchedmode converter may be accurately captured using proper averaging methods. Index termsflyback converter, small signal analysis, state space averaging, continuous conduction mode. Flyback topologies are practical and lowest cost for systems up to 100w. The transformer steps up the voltage which is then rectified back to dc by the diode. Flyback converter design equations the peak current will go up possibly to a dangerous level, and the losses in the core will increase too. Analysis and implementation of a single stage flyback pvmicro inverter with soft switching. Depending on the design of t1, the flyback can operate either in ccm. The flyback converter university of colorado boulder. The buck boost converter is a dcdc converter with the output voltage magnitude that is either greater than or less than the input voltage magnitude. Designing a wide input range dcm flyback converter using. Feb 05, 20 this video show the simulation phase of the flyback converter. According to the simulation results, it is observed that the fuzzytunedpi controller has a. First, we show a circuit diagram using the pwm controller ic for acdc.

There may be a couple of things wrong in your picture. Matlab simulink projects,mupad,matlab pid controller projects,matlab fuzzy logic projects,matlab image processing projects. Spice simulation and modeling of dcdc flyback converter by hong man leung b. Flyback transformer design tips for beginners advanced. Run the command by entering it in the matlab command window. Matlab simulink model for flyback inverter with active clamp. In this sections and sections that follow, we will explain how to select the parts necessary for the circuit and a method for calculating the. Catalog features design capabilities for custom transformers mar 01 2020, 3. Type 2 voltage controller design for flyback converter. Jan 16, 2018 types of snubber circuits design of snubber for flyback converter simulation in matlab simulink 1. Flyback converter,flyback converter design,flyback converter. The flyback transformer is modeled using an ideal transformer with a magnetizing inductance in parallel.

The voltage is increased by creating a timevarying voltage across a transformer primary. The transfer function of the power circuit in red and its target loop gain in blue. Design example, pfc boost converter, continuous current 24. Design example, boost converter, discontinuous current 20. Citeseerx design and simulation of a soft switched. When driving for example a plasma lamp or a voltage multiplier the. Tis flybuckflybackdesigncalc software download help users get up and running faster, reducing time to market. Simulating a flyback converter using matlab simpowersystems. The operating principle is similar to the buckboost converter, but an additional transformer is used to achieve galvanic isolation of the input and output for a flyback converter in continuous conduction mode the output voltage across resistor r is given by. Electrical discharge machining flyback converter using uc3842 current. For topspice files request, email me at rbola35618. Type 2 voltage controller design for flyback converter plexim. Firstly, the diode maybe the wrong way round if you are expecting a.

The common types of smps are buck, boost, buckboost, flyback and forward converters. Before reading this section, please read the introduction. Having a flyback transformer also allows acdc and dcdc conversion. From this point on, we start the design of an actual isolated flyback converter. The flyback converter is a power supply topology that uses mutually coupled inductor, to store energy when current passes through and releasing the energy when the power is removed. Flybacks ac dc power conversion mps monolithic power. In the following we will learn the step by step instructions regarding how to design a dcm mode flyback converter.

Flyback converter design procedure we are now going to use a circuit similar to fig 1, but this time to boost a voltage of 5v to 12v that can support a load of 100ma. Simulation study for the interleaved flyback converter and ibc has been studied using matlab simulink. Matlabsimulink discussion a structured way to write the converter averaged equations, suitable for implementation in simulink. Its main parts are the transformer, the primary switching mosfet q1, secondary rectifier d1, output capacitor c1 and the pwm controller ic. In this article we shall discuss about the flyback converter circuit designing using atx power supply transformer. Flyback power module circuit design using atx supply. We are going to use the ltc38735, a fixed frequency 200khz controller. Designing isolated flyback converter circuits basic.

Energy trapped in the leakage inductances now has a regenerative path to flow through. This reference design features the ucc28780 active clamp flyback controller in a. Jan 29, 2020 how to design a flyback converter comprehensive tutorial last updated on january 29, 2020 by swagatam 9 comments a flyback configuration is the preferred topology in smps application designs mainly because it guarantees complete isolation of the output dc from the input mains ac. The flyback converter is a buckboost converter with the inductor split to form a transformer, so that the voltage ratios are multiplied with an additional advantage of isolation. Dcm vs ccm figure 1 shows the basic circuit diagram of a flyback converter. One of the most important factors in the design of a flyback converter power supply is the design of the transformer. Trapped energies in these inductances return to the dc source. For a flyback converter in continuous conduction mode the output voltage across resistor r is given by. Statespace averaging some basic converter models, implemented in simulink how to plot smallsignal transfer functions in simulink modeling the discontinuous conduction mode. Ucc28780 high frequency active clamp flyback controller pdf. Voltage clamp snubber derivation of the flyback converter the flyback converter is based on the buckboost converter. Software description and features provided along with supporting documentation and resources. The flyback converter is used in both acdc and dcdc conversion with galvanic isolation between the input and any outputs.

Discontinuous flyback converter fundamentals figure 2 shows typical current waveforms of a dcm flyback converter in operation. Types of snubber circuits design of snubber for flyback converter simulation in matlab simulink 1. Figure 1a depicts the basic buckboost converter, with the switch realized using a. Dcm flyback design equations and sequential decision requirements. This design uses the ucc28610 quasiresonant flyback controller to generate 3 isolated outputs from an universal input 90vac 290vac. Transformer design calculating numerical values design method of pwm acdc flyback converters of the required transformer design steps for a flyback converter, we begin with the calculation of the numerical values necessary for the design of the transformer, based on power supply specifications. Matlab simulink model for flyback inverter with active. It is comparable to a flyback converter where an inductor is used in place of a transformer.

Choose a web site to get translated content where available and see local events and offers. If you are new to ltspice, please have a look at my ltspice tutorial. You may have encountered flyback transformers in various products such as a switchmode power supply and battery chargers. I tried in matlab, proteus but not avail, though i got in orcad it needs more specification i only having the tv flyback transformer i want to simulate the following one. How to design a flyback converter comprehensive tutorial. Flyback converter,flyback converter design,flyback. The flyback converter model in matlab simulink can be designed by using a linear transformer considering the leakage inductance to be zero. A flyback converter transforms a dc voltage at the input to a dc voltage at the output.

The operating principle is similar to the buckboost converter, but an additional transformer is used to achieve galvanic isolation of the input and output. Design example, buckboost isolated converter discontinuous current 19. Jan 12, 2016 this vedio presents fly back dcdc converters simulation in matlabsimulink. I also tried to replace the transformer with four inductances mutually coupled with three mutual inductance component. There are commonly proper design formulas that derive various requirements of a flyback smps design. Feedback control design of offline flyback converter. According to the simulation results, it is observed that the. Designing flyback converters using peakcurrentmode. The inductance specified in the column of linear transformer is not the primary and the secondary inductances but the leakage values, and its polarity has to be clearly observed. This improves the overall efficiency of the converter. Flyback converter design using max17595max17596 is outlined.

1454 1413 1323 686 787 906 814 253 578 1500 767 1393 680 142 815 1291 574 304 1451 587 988 841 1486 221 167 1183 1062 244 720 653 694 711 1158 367 1454 1447 1524 1282 435 1324 16 960 1417 399 711